This January, Environmental Defense Fund and Farmers Business Network launched the pilot Regenerative Agriculture Finance Fund (RAFF). Enrolled farmers who meet EDF’s soil health and nitrogen efficiency standards will access a 0.5% discount on the base rate of a one-year line of credit. This product…
